Output 30ef527c0e9131dcf972eb1c07a7fc0d8fca03668c29385149846b285ba6ed3a:1

value
6584772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ef1c53b80a66cdfc484deabeef78852d555beb2 OP_EQUAL
address
38tSG1biyHvLaHBJRrtvRcCnuB3CEyHAHC
transaction
30ef527c0e9131dcf972eb1c07a7fc0d8fca03668c29385149846b285ba6ed3a
spent
true